Output 24dd29c0f82f5b77623e800d96b39886badec611843a19201273100a9e1e11cb:2

value
71068154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98d1c629e29bc71046ab657cab5b3f4cd3f6de39 OP_EQUAL
address
MMqCEwsDUeCCehwfk8FS6ftFh7SqHAtk2Y
transaction
24dd29c0f82f5b77623e800d96b39886badec611843a19201273100a9e1e11cb
spent
true